Marine Life: During our dives, we have encountered amazing marine life, large amounts of sharks, mainly white tip and grey reefs, large shoals of jacks, snapper, surgeon fish, and fusiliers. Large groupers can be seen on most dives and we have also seen some of the biggest hump head wrasse we have seen for years. Turtles abound, Manta rays are common and eagle rays are spotted regularly.
